-
-
Couldn't load subscription status.
- Fork 617
Fix PR Labeler #569
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
base: master
Are you sure you want to change the base?
Fix PR Labeler #569
Conversation
* fixed the `python` label being added to almost every PR for some reason
Dependency Review✅ No vulnerabilities or license issues or OpenSSF Scorecard issues found.Scanned FilesNone |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
🤖 Code Review by Dume.ai, on behalf of @anmol098
Hello, this pull request has been reviewed by Dume.ai, the AI executive assistant to @anmol098.
Dume has carefully analyzed the changes and provided targeted inline comments to help improve clarity, quality, and maintainability of the code.
If you have any questions or need clarification, please refer to the inline feedback or feel free to tag @anmol098.
Review performed on 2025-06-09T04:49:56.972Z
—
Powered by Dume.ai – Your AI executive assistant for engineering workflows.
| @@ -1,9 +1,10 @@ | |||
| name: "Pull Request Labeler" | |||
| name: Pull Request Labeler | |||
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
💡 AI Review: - Code Quality: The change from "Pull Request Labeler" to Pull Request Labeler in the name field improves readability by removing unnecessary quotes.
- Code Quality: Adding
name: Label PRsto thelabelerjob provides a clearer description of the job's purpose in the workflow run. This enhances readability and maintainability. - Potential Issue: The workflow trigger is
pull_request_target. Ensure this is the correct trigger for the intended use case.pull_request_targetallows the workflow to access the contents of the base branch, but also introduces security considerations as it runs in the context of the base branch. If the workflow doesn't need to modify the base branch, consider usingpull_requestinstead.
| - changed-files: | ||
| - any-glob-to-any-file: "**/**.md" | ||
|
|
||
| github_actions: |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
💡 AI Review: - Bug and Issue Identification: The original python label configuration excluded sources/translation.json. The new configuration only includes sources/**.py, effectively dropping the exclusion. This might be unintentional, as changes to sources/translation.json might still require a translation label.
- Improvement Suggestion: The
pythonsection should be reviewed to ensure that it correctly identifies Python-related changes. Consider keeping the original configuration and adding.pyto the glob, or explicitly adding a rule fortranslation.jsonif it should be labeled differently. - Code Quality: The addition of
.github/labeler.ymlto thegithub_actionssection is good for ensuring that changes to the labeler configuration itself are properly labeled.
Fixed the
pythonlabel being added to almost every PR for some reason.